Output 820e66fb75e56da2f5270961752f9c5386ff100ca3576a30a91e3f656d05083a:0

value
2666
script pubkey
OP_0 OP_PUSHBYTES_20 c7e2baf8c43a585aa61af7b15bbdd71497fe0878
address
bc1qcl3t47xy8fv94fs677c4h0whzjtluzrcqz025m
transaction
820e66fb75e56da2f5270961752f9c5386ff100ca3576a30a91e3f656d05083a
confirmations
194646
spent
true